Tehran: Iran’s official news agency is reporting that a parliamentary committee will probe the alleged death of a jailed blogger.

The Sunday report by IRNA quotes deputy parliamentary speaker Mohammad Hasan Abutorabifard as saying that the influential parliamentary committee on national security and foreign policy has been assigned to look into the reported death of Sattar Beheshti.

This is the first Iranian reaction to the reports. The New York-based Committee to Protect Journalists said on Saturday that Iranian authorities must release full details of the “suspicious death” of the 35-year-old blogger, and the State Department has also called for a probe.

Dozens of bloggers and journalists have been arrested amid widespread crackdowns in Iran in recent years.
